1. Phases of moon:
There are eight phases of moon are given below:

2. • This is when the moon is positioned
between the Earth and the Sun, so that
the side of the moon illuminated by the
sun is facing away from Earth. During a
new moon, the side of the moon that is
lit is facing away from us, making it
appear completely dark.
3. • After the new moon, a small portion of
the sunlit side becomes visible from
Earth. This is known as a waxing
crescent. It appears as a thin, curved
crescent shape in the sky.
4. (WAXING HALF)
• At this point, half of the moon is
illuminated and half is in shadow. This is
when the right half of the moon is lit,
and the left half is in shadow.
5. • The term "gibbous" means more than
half but not fully illuminated. A waxing
gibbous moon is more than half but not
fully illuminated and is on the way to
becoming a full moon.
6. • A full moon occurs when the moon is
positioned directly opposite the Sun
relative to Earth. This means the entire
sunlit side of the moon is facing Earth,
making it appear fully illuminated and
round.
7. • After the full moon, the illuminated
portion begins to decrease, and it is
referred to as a waning gibbous. Like the
waxing gibbous, it is more than half but
not fully illuminated.
8. (waning half)
• During this phase, the left half of
the moon is illuminated, and the
right half is in shadow.
9. • The moon continues to decrease in
illumination until it reaches a thin
crescent shape again. This is known
as a waning crescent.
